Toulouse: Deprogramming of readings for children animated by drag-queens

The town hall of Toulouse decided on Tuesday January 24 to deprogram reading workshops for children led by drag queens in one of its media libraries, due to the reactions aroused by the event.

A concern for appeasement

This choice of programming – which did not give rise to any visa or endorsement from elected officials – can destabilize part of the public.

This is obviously not the will of the Collectivity

, ”explains the town hall of Toulouse, in a press release.

For the sake of appeasement

”, continues the town hall, the reading initially intended for a young audience and scheduled for February 18 “

will be reoriented to accommodate only an adult audience

”.

Certain reactions can disturb public order

”, we add on the side of the town hall.

Reaction of the “French Fury”

La Manif pour tous was indignant on Twitter at the organization of this reading and a small group called Furie française, and presenting itself on Instagram as "

Toulouse and rooted community youth movement

", had launched a petition against the event.

The mayor of Toulouse, Jean-Luc Moudenc (DVD), moreover intends to ask “

Gérald Darmanin, Minister of the Interior, to dissolve the

“French Fury ” movement

, which is the source of the threats and the disturbance in the public order

”, underlines the press release from the town hall.

Tuesday afternoon, the online petition had been deleted but according to the Toulouse media, it had been accompanied during its publication by violent reactions and threats from certain Internet users.

The initial reading workshop intended to "

raise young people's awareness of difference, in a fun way

", according to the town hall.

Contacted by AFP, Shanna Banana, one of the two drag queens who usually lead these readings, could not be reached immediately.
